additional information | at pH 7.0 the reaction catalysed by AMP-deaminase from human preterm placenta follows a well depicted sigmoid-shaped kinetic profile, with a half-saturation constant (S0.5) value of about 9.2 mM. Phosphate hardly influences the kinetic profile diminishing the S0.5 constant value slightly to 8.1 mM. Addition into the medium of 1 mM adenine nucleotide, ADP or ATP, transforms the sigmoid-shaped profile of the control kinetic curve into a hyperbolic one, diminishing simultaneously the value of the S0.5 constant from 9.2 mM to 2.4 mM, respectively.
